INFORMATION FROM PAST GRAND MASTER JOHNSON'S ADDRESS, SEPTEMBER 1931

In 1931, Past Grand Master Melvin M. Johnson gave a paper at the September Quarterly Communication of Grand Lodge, detailing information regarding the activities of St. John's Grand Lodge, demonstrating that it was active during the period for which records were, and remain, unavailable. The following items are from his report, and indicate the page in the 1931 Proceedings where they are listed.

SPECIAL COMMUNICATIONS

  • I-220: 08/04; Bunch of Grapes Tavern, Boston.
    • I-220: "Voted, That John Cutler & Nath Patten Esqr be a Committee totransact the prudential affairs of this Lodge."
    • I-220: "Voted, That Joseph Gardner our Treasurer be directed to pay into their hands the sum which may be due to Thomas Brown late Secretary of this Lodge & any other Expences which they may be at in Obtaining from him the Books, Papers & Jewells in his hands belonging to the Lodge and also Three & half dollars to Jno. Jones in full for his Services as Toiler.
    • I-220: "Voted, That the above Committee write a Circular Letter to all the Lodges under this Jurisdiction, requiring their Attendance at the Grand Lodge, to Assist in Choosing Grand Officers agreeable to the Constitution."

Note: There is no record of any meetings of the Grand Lodge from these special meetings until July 1790.
